Answer:

The term haploid can also refer to the number of chromosomes in egg or sperm cells, which are also called gametes. In humans, gametes are haploid cells that contain 23 chromosomes, each of which a one of a chromosome pair that exists in diplod cells.

<h3>What is angiotensin II?</h3>

It is a potent vasoconstrictor derived from the effect of angiotensin converting enzyme on angiotensin I.

It acts directly on the arterioles and by stimulating the secretion of aldosterone; for example, it increases extracellular volume and peripheral vascular resistance.

What type of molecule do animal cells use for long-term energy storage?
zysi [14]
Glycogen. Glycogen is a multibranched polysaccharide that serves as a form of energy storage in animals. They're stored inside the liver and muscles.
